[Intel-xe] [PATCH v2 09/14] drm/xe/uapi: Kill tile_mask

Francois Dugast francois.dugast at intel.com
Wed Nov 22 14:38:28 UTC 2023


From: Rodrigo Vivi <rodrigo.vivi at intel.com>

It is currently unused, so by the rules it cannot go upstream.
Also there was the desire to convert that to align with the
engine_class_instance selection, but the consensus on that one
is to remain with the global gt_id. So we are keeping the gt_id
there, not converting to a generic sched_group and also killing
this tile_mask and only using the default behavior of 0 that is
to create a mapping / page_table entry on every tile, similar
to what i915.
